Effect of AIRE on CD4+CD25+Treg by regulating Notch1 expression and mechanism

Abstract:

Abstract:Objective
To study the function of AIRE on inducement and function of the CD4+CD25+Treg cells by regulating Notch1 expression,and discuss the mechanism of AIRE in peripheral immune tolerance.Methods  RAW264.7 cells were divided into transfected group and untransfected group,PEGFPC3-AIRE plasmid  was transfected with liposome,RT-PCR was used to detect the expressions of AIRE mRNA and Notch1 mRNA in every group.RAW264.7 cells were divided into transfected group,untransfected group,transfected and anti-Notch1 blocking group,untransfected and anti-Notch1 blocking group;FACS and RT-PCR were used to detect the number of CD4+CD25+Treg cells and the expression of Foxp3  mRNA in every group.Results AIRE gene was successfully transfected into the RAW264.7 cells.Notch1 mRNA expression in transfected group was significantly higher than that in untransfected group.The number of CD4+CD25+Treg cells and Foxp3 mRNA expression in transfected group were significantly higher than that in untransfected group,after applying the Notch1 antibody,compared with control group,the number of CD4+CD25+Treg cells and Foxp3 mRNA expression were lower in experimental group.
Conclusion AIRE could influence the production and function of CD4+CD25+Treg cells by up-regulation of Notch1 for keeping the function on peripheral immune tolerance.
